Tips for Taking Great Christmas Tree Photos
- Try capturing your tree when it’s dark outside with just the tree lights on
- Photograph from different angles to find the most flattering view
- Include a special detail shot of your favorite ornament
- Natural lighting during the day can highlight the details of your decorations
